Volunteer Guide

Are you interested in the connections between empowerment, art, and community healing? Do you want to be part of a larger group of educators passionate about sharing stories and learning how creativity has evolved over time?

The Saint Louis Art Museum will begin training a group of volunteer guides in the fall of2024. These guides will play an important role in helping our visitors engage with art in the Museum's galleries. Volunteer guides will welcome visitors and encourage dialogue. They will lead tours for school children, families, and adult groups. These guides will join a group of trained volunteers with extensive institutional knowledge who have welcomed visitors of all ages to the Saint Louis Art Museum for over 60 years.

The Museum's goal is to recruit guide applicants who will bring a diverse range of life experiences and perspectives to their roles. Ideal candidates will have strong interpersonal communication skills, an interest in engaging with diverse audiences, and a sincere desire to learn how to connect with our visitors through art-centered experiences. No prior knowledge of art or art history is required.

We plan to offer initial training on art interpretation, museum education, and cultural competence in a 12-week session with both virtual and in-person classes. The required in-person classes will take place once a week and will be offered on weekends and weekdays to accommodate a range of schedules. We intend to review applications on a rolling basis, with the goal of responding to all applicants by September 30, 2024.
